Hi everybody,

I wonder if anyone knows how to customize the calendar view (daily and
weekly). I don't have many entries at 2:00 am. ;-) So I would like
Entourage to show me a time range from 9:00 am to 6:00 pm, for
instance. Is this possible?

The Day and Week views will always show all hours of the day. In Entourage
2004, the first time slot that appears should be the beginning of the work
day. To change your work hours, go to Entourage -> Preferences, and then go
to General Preferences > Calendar. Set the work hours as you wish, and then
click OK. Now, Day and Week calendar views should open to the time that you
want.

If I change my work hours in General Preferences, only the background
colour changes for these time range. Both views, the daily and weekly
view starts still at 0:00 am and finish at 11:00 pm. So almost every
entry in my calendar is in the center of the screen. (Maybe I don't
work hard enough? ;-)

Yes, if you have a large display at a high enough resolution, Entourage will
display all hours of the day. I forgot about that case when writing the
original message, as I don't have a screen that large. In that case there
is no way you can change it. In my opinion it seems more practical to
display all hours than start at the beginning of the work day than to start
at the beginning of the work day and waste space at the bottom of the
window.

To do that you would need to shrink your calendar window to a significantly
smaller size. If your window were small enough, then opening a day or week
would have the beginning of the work day at the top (note that you need to
switch to month view and then reopen day view for the change to take
effect). But honestly I don't think that is worth it if the larger window
satisfies your needs.
